Cultivating Hidden Oases: Design Principles for Blind-Accessible Gardens
A thoughtfully crafted blind-accessible garden enhances sensory experiences for individuals with visual impairments. Creating these sanctuaries requires careful consideration of tactile, olfactory, and auditory elements. By incorporating diverse textures, fragrant flowers, and gentle soundscapes, we can foster inviting spaces that stimulate all the senses.
Mulched pathways provide a clear tactile guide, directing users through the garden's layout. Raised beds present opportunities for hands-on exploration, allowing individuals to touch the diversity of plant textures and forms.
Aromatic flowers, herbs, and shrubs contribute a symphony of smells that can be appreciated. Incorporating water features, such as fountains or bubbling brooks, adds a soothing auditory element to the garden's feeling.
Meticulous placement of seating areas allows for moments of rest and reflection. By integrating these sensory elements, blind-accessible gardens transform into truly inclusive environments where everyone can engage with the beauty and wonder of nature.

Beyond Barriers: Gardening for All
A vibrant garden is a place of joy, accessible to all. Gardening shouldn't be limited by physical challenges or restrictions. By embracing innovative approaches, we can create inclusive outdoor spaces where everyone can grow with nature. Raised beds, pathways with gentle slopes, and adaptive tools are just a few examples of how we can remove barriers and empower individuals to tend their green havens.
- Think about incorporating sensory gardens that engage sight, touch, smell, and sound.
- Leverage raised beds at varying heights to accommodate different ranges of mobility.
- Specialized tools can make gardening easier for people with dexterity issues.
